Maximizing Your Phlebotomist Earnings in La Habra

Specializations play a key role in differentiating compensation packages for senior phlebotomists in La Habra. Roles such as pediatric phlebotomy, difficult-stick specialists, and those who provide IV team support or work within plasma donation centers tend to command premium salaries, which can significantly exceed median earnings. Employer type also impacts compensation; phlebotomists employed in plasma donation centers often start at higher wages than those in hospitals or outpatient labs due to the competitive nature of the industry. Paths for advancement include positions such as lead phlebotomist or phlebotomy supervisor, encouraging professionals to seek advanced credentials like national certifications from ASCP or NHA to enhance job prospects and salary. Furthermore, non-salary factors such as shift differentials and licensure premiums can further increase earnings, demonstrating that in La Habra, senior phlebotomists have a range of opportunities to elevate their career and income in California's evolving healthcare landscape.
